How much do freight forwarding operations manager j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 2, 2026, the average yearly pay for freight forwarding operations manager in Springfield, TN is $70,274.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$55,700.00 and $85,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a freight forwarding operations manager?

Freight Forwarding Operations Managers are professionals responsible for overseeing the logistics and transportation processes involved in moving goods internationally or domestically. They coordinate shipments, manage documentation, ensure compliance with regulations, and supervise teams to ensure efficient and timely delivery of cargo. Their role involves liaising with shippers, carriers, customs officials, and clients to resolve issues and optimize the supply chain. Effective managers in this field combine knowledge of logistics, customer service, and regulatory requirements to keep operations running smoothly.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a freight forwarding operations manager?

To thrive as a Freight Forwarding Operations Manager, you need in-depth knowledge of international logistics, supply chain management, and customs regulations, often supported by a degree in logistics or business and relevant industry experience. Familiarity with freight management systems, customs clearance software, and certifications like IATA or FIATA is typically required. Strong leadership, problem-solving, and negotiation skills help you manage teams and coordinate with clients and carriers effectively. These skills are crucial for ensuring efficient, compliant, and cost-effective movement of goods across global markets.

What are some common challenges faced by a freight forwarding operations manager and how can they be addressed?

A Freight Forwarding Operations Manager often faces challenges such as coordinating logistics across multiple time zones, managing last-minute shipment changes, and ensuring compliance with international trade regulations. Successfully addressing these issues requires proactive communication with carriers, clients, and customs officials, as well as staying up-to-date on regulatory changes. Implementing robust tracking systems and fostering a culture of flexibility within the team can also help streamline operations and minimize disruptions.

The Freight Forwarding Operations Manager focuses on overseeing and strategizing freight operations, requiring leadership and management skills. In contrast, the Freight Coordinator handles day-to-day shipment coordination and client communication. Both roles are essential in logistics but differ in scope and responsibilities.
